Позволяет отменить ранее созданный лист ожидания
Запрос
Адрес запроса
DELETE: /api/v2/waitingList/{lpuGuid}/{waitingListGuid} |
Параметры запроса
Параметр | Описание | Обязательный |
---|---|---|
lpuGuid | Гуид ЛПУ, которой принадлежит запись в лист ожидания | + |
waitingListGuid | Гуид записи в лист ожидания | + |
Заголовки запроса
Заголовок | Значение (тип/формат значения) | Описание | Обязательный |
---|---|---|---|
Authorization | Bearer {lpuToken} | ЛПУ токен, полученный с помощью сервиса авторизации | + |
Тело запроса
Поле | Тип данных | Описание | Обязательный |
---|---|---|---|
reasonCode | int | Код причины отмены листа ожидания | + |
cancelComment | string | Комментарий отмены | + (при причинах 7 и 8) |
Возможные причины отмены
Код причины отмены | Причина отмены |
---|---|
1 | Записался на прием не из листа ожидания |
2 | Записался в другую МО |
3 | Запись неактуальна |
4 | Не записывался |
5 | Не смогу попасть на прием |
6 | Ошибка оператора |
7 | Отказ от предложенных вариантов* |
8 | Другое* |
* - необходимо указывать комментарий. Для 7 выбранный ресурс, дата и время записи, предложенные пациенту.
Ответ сервера
В случае успешного выполнения сервер вернет стандартный ответ сервера со статусом 200 и сообщением "Лист ожидания был отменен"
Пример ответа
{ "code": 200, "message": "Лист ожидания был отменен", "messageCode": 2000 }
Возможные ошибки
Код ответа сервера | Код сообщения | Сообщение | Тип ошибки |
---|---|---|---|
403 | 5010 | Запрос должен содержать 'Authorization: Bearer ...'" | Error |
403 | 5008 | Токен некорректен | Error |
403 | 5007 | Время действия токена истекло | Error |
400 | 5054 | Лист ожидания был обработан. Отмена невозможна | Error |
400 | 5060 | Лист ожидания не был найден | Error |
400 | 4088 | Лист ожидания не принадлежит используемой медицинской карте | Error |
В случае возникновения ошибок будет возвращен стандартный ответ сервера;
В случае возникновения ошибок валидации сервер вернет стандартное сообщение валидации.
1) Записался на прием не из листа ожидания;
2) Записался в другую МО;
3) Запись неактуальна;
4) Не записывался;
5) Не смогу попасть на прием;
6) Ошибка оператора;
7) Отказ от предложенных вариантов (в поле для комментария должны быть выбраны ресурс, дата и время записи, предложенные пациенту);
8) Другое (с полем для комментария)